About This Show

The Virginia Stage Company presents Charles Dickens’ A Christmas Carol. Ebenezer Scrooge is the surviving partner of Scrooge and Marley, a business that places profit above all else. On Christmas Eve, Scrooge is his usual miserly self, chasing off solicitors for the poor, chastising the sole employee, Bob Cratchit, for wanting to take off Christmas Day and insulting his nephew Fred for celebrating a holiday that ‘never put a penny in anyone’s pocket.’ But that night, Scrooge is visited by three spirits who show him the desolate path he has chosen and a chance to avoid it and gain his redemption. Directed by Aaron Cabell.
